35 Staindrop Road, West Auckland, Bishop Auckland, DL14 9JU is a freehold terraced property built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 893 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£87,880 , which equates to approximately £98 per square foot. It was last sold on 18 Mar 2016 for £60,000. Since then, the value has increased by £27,880, representing a 46.5% increase, or approximately 4.8% per year.

The current estimated value of £87,880 is:

  • 48.3% lower than the average property price on Staindrop Road
  • 52.2% lower than the average in the DL14 9JU postcode area
  • and 43.1% lower than the average price for Bishop Auckland as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 19 February 2015,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

35 Staindrop Road, West Auckland, Bishop Auckland, County Durham, Durham, DL14 9JU has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 19 Feb 2015.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ows have partial double glazing.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 5 Feb 2015, when the property was rated F. Since then, the rating has improved to D,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 161.9%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from room heaters, mains gas to boiler and radiators, mains gas, improving energy efficiency from average to good.
  • The hot water system was changed from from main system, no cylinder thermostat to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from very poor to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, no insulation (assumed) to pitched, 300 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from very poor to very good.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from sandstone or limestone, as built, no insulation (assumed) to granite or whinstone, as built, no insulation (assumed), with no change in energy efficiency (very poor).
  • The windows were upgraded from fully double glazed to partial double glazing.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in all fixed outlets to no low energy lighting, with efficiency changing from very good to very poor.
